The low ink light was blinking and I removed the old cartridge and replaced it with a new one. When I installed the new cartridge, the low ink light continues to blink and I cannot print. I have tried removing and reinserting it numerous times but I cannot get the light to go out or the printer to print. I know the new cartridge has ink in it since when I was handling it I got ink on my finger.
What do I need to do to get it to work?

I understand that you have an HP Deskjet 6940 Printer. I read that the low ink light blinked after which you installed new ink cartridges. But the low ink light continues to blink. Not to worry, I'll do my best to assist you with this case.
I recommend you to perform the following steps to isolate the issue and arrive at a fix:
- Disconnect the power cable from the printer while the printer is still ON.
- Disconnect any other cables if connected the printer.
- Press and hold the printer’s power button for 15 seconds.
- The printer should be directly connected to the wall outlet and not to a surge protector.
- Reconnect the power cable to print and the printer should power ON by itself. If the printer doesn’t power ON then please manually power it ON.
If the low ink light continues to blink then please perform the following steps from this HP article:
- Solution one: Remove, inspect, and reseat the cartridges.
- Solution two: Clean the cartridge contacts.
